Inserting points/nodes with pen (Surface Pro)
Hi all, I just got myself a MS Surface Pro to run XD365 on. Everything is great on it so far except for adding points in the middle of a path in Node Edit mode. With a mouse it is just a click, but with a pen??? A keyboard shortcut for adding a node would do fine if it was possible. Any ideas?

Re: Inserting points/nodes with pen (Surface Pro)
Pointer movement when you try to "click" with a stylus is inevitable because of the hardware design. (The mouse is a much more accurate input device.) The program does attempt to detect the difference between a click that involves some pointer movement and a very short drag but maybe that needs to be tuned for the Surface Pro. (There might already be some registry entries you can tweak if you're interested.)
Is your idea to be able to assign a keyboard shortcut to perform a click operation at the current pointer position? Would you expect that to work using the on screen virtual keyboard or a physical keyboard?
